Screen Digest predicts that online revenue from movie downloads in the United States and Western Europe will reach about $1.3 billion in 2011. $720 million of which will be generated in the United States and $572 million in Western Europe. Well the dvd rental business has shown the first signs of consolidation. Seventymm has acquired 100 per cent equity of the New Delhi-based Madhouse for an undisclosed amount.
